Common Search Issues:

1. Slow search speed: Slow search speed can be a major issue, especially for larger websites with a lot of products. This can be caused by a variety of factors, including inefficient search queries and slow database queries.

2. Incorrect search results: Incorrect search results can occur when the search plugin is not configured properly. For example, if the search plugin is set to search only product titles, it may not be able to find products with specific keywords in the product description or other fields.

3. Limited search functionality: The default search functionality of WooCommerce may not be enough for some users. They may need advanced search functionality, such as autocomplete suggestions, faceted search, and fuzzy search.

Solving common search issues with Apache Solr:

Apache Solr is a powerful search platform that can help solve many common search issues in WooCommerce. By integrating Solr with WooCommerce, you can improve search speed, accuracy, and functionality. Here are some ways to use Solr to solve common search issues:

1. Use Solr for faster search: By using Solr, you can speed up search queries and improve overall performance. Solr can handle large amounts of data and provide fast search results.


require_once plugin_dir_path( __FILE__ ) . 'solr-php-client/Apache/Solr/Service.php'; 

$solr = new Apache_Solr_Service( 'localhost', 8983, '/solr' ); 

$query = 'product_name:shirt'; 

$response = $solr->search($query); 

2. Use Solr for more accurate search results: Solr provides advanced search capabilities, such as faceted search and fuzzy search, which can help improve the accuracy of search results. This can be especially useful for e-commerce websites with complex product catalogs.


require_once plugin_dir_path( __FILE__ ) . 'solr-php-client/Apache/Solr/Service.php'; 

$solr = new Apache_Solr_Service( 'localhost', 8983, '/solr' ); 

$query = 'product_name:shirt~2'; 

$response = $solr->search($query); 

3. Use Solr for more advanced search functionality: Solr provides advanced search functionality, such as autocomplete suggestions and spell checking. These features can help improve the user experience and make it easier for customers to find what they are looking for.
